Writeup from MB 102:
Dhofar 1559 (Dho 1559) 18.733°N, 54.263°E Zufar, Oman Found: 2009 Apr 6 Classification: Ordinary chondrite (H6) History: Found in the desert by an anonymous hunter on 6 April 2009. Physical characteristics: A weathered mass (2466 g) consisting of a central fresher portion surrounded by more altered debris. Petrography: Predominantly recrystallized texure with rare relict chondrules. Geochemistry: (A. Irving and S. Kuehner, UWB) Olivine (Fa18.6-18.8), orthopyroxene (Fs16.4-16.6Wo1.7-1.6), clinopyroxene (Fs7.3-7.6Wo43.6-44.2), sodic plagioclase, altered kamacite, taenite and troilite. Oxygen isotopes (R. Tanaka, OkaU): analyses of acid-washed subsamples gave, respectively δ17O = 3.052, 2.943; δ18O = 4.717, 4.523; Δ17O = 0.567, 0.561 per mil. Classification: Ordinary chondrite (H6). Specimens: 58.6 g of type material and one polished thin section are at UWB. The main mass is held by an anonymous collector. | ||||||||||||||||||||||||||||||||||||
